#2 top company for special education math teachersCompany description:Each year, more than 35,000 students benefit from the versatile academics at Prince George's Community College (PGCC). PGCC offers programs in more than 100 fields of study, from mathematics to hospitality, tourism and culinary arts. Whether you seek professional training or a well-rounded liberal arts education, PGCC has a program to accommodate you. Despite being a commuter college, PGCC has a vibrant campus with more than 40 student clubs and organizations. Student life at PGCC might involve joining a multicultural club, the Honors Academy or one of about 10 NJCAA sports teams. Because of its open admissions policy, PGCC makes enrolling in classes easy. Most people are eligible for admissions at Prince George's, though requirements for individual programs may vary. If you're just taking classes for personal enrichment, you can easily register through the college's Owl Link system. Prince George's Community College offers both merit- and need-based financial aid. The FAFSA is required for need-based aid, while merit scholarships may have a separate application or other requirements. The deadline for the FAFSA is March 1.

#4 top company for special education math teachersCompany description:K12 Inc. (NYSE: LRN) is a for-profit education company that sells online schooling and curriculum to state and local governments. K12's educational products and services are designed as alternatives to traditional "brick and mortar" education, and are suitable for public school students, from Kindergarten through to 12th grade.

#3 highest paying company for special education math teachersCompany highlights:Edmond Public Schools is the third largest and fastest growing district in Oklahoma, serving more than 24,790 students The district has 17 elementary schools, six middle schools, three high schools, two alternative high school programs and an early childhood center. The district has purchased land east of I-35 to build additional schools.

#4 highest paying company for special education math teachersCompany description:Middlesex School is a coeducational, non-sectarian, day and boarding independent secondary school for grades 9-12 located in Concord, Massachusetts. It was founded as an all-boys school in 1901 by a Roxbury Latin School alumnus, Frederick Winsor, who headed the school until 1937.
